If $log_{2}[log_{3}(log_{2} x)]$ = 1, x is equal to:

512
None of these
256
1024
Explanation:

$log_{2}[log_{3}(log_{2} x)]$ = 1

=>$log_{2}[log_{3}(log_{2} x)]$ = $log_{2}(2)$

=> $log_{3}(log_{2} x)$=2

=>$log_{2} x$=$3^2$=9

=> x = $2^9$ = 512
